Indigo Girls - The Power Of Two

 Album Rating: (4 of 5 stars)

Review Comments: The Indigo Girls are always consistent, putting out albums that are always a high quality mix of folk and rock. On "Swamp" most of the album is acoustic and rather quiet. There are a couple of more rocking tunes on the disc, but this is a rather low key album for the most part. Several tracks that continue to be staples of the girls live show are here including the sing along ditty "Least Complicated" and the pleasant "Power Of Two". If you are a fan of what the Indigo Girls do then you should enjoy this album. If you are not, this is not a disc that will probably change your mind. There are other Indigo Girls albums that I like better, but this is certainly another solid release.

10 best albums ever

 Album Rating: (5 of 5 stars)

Review Comments: The Indigo Girls have consistently churned out great album after great album throughout their career, but Swamp Ophelia holds as their best album. Amy Ray and Emily Saliers have very distinct writing styles, yet each serves as a compliment to the other. Amy's guts as a vocalist and a songwriter shine on "Reunion" & "Fugitive". Emily's gift of melodic guitar and intricate harmonies flow on "Mystery" & "Least Complicated". On Swamp Ophelia, the diverse writing styles of the girls is blended seamlessly from track to track. Swamp Ophelia's showcases are "The Wood Song" & "This Train Revisited" - two songs that couldn't be more different, more powerful, nor more perfect to represent their writers and the glorious album they appear on.
